Kind words at children’s church

Children’s church in February 2023 did rock painting. Bright colours and uplifting words paid tribute to Proverbs 16: 24: ‘Kind words are like honey – sweet to the taste and good for your health’ (Good News Bible). The kids popped some of the rocks in places where other people will discover a nice surprise.
